Delicious cannelloni stuffed with an array of vegetables, Parmesan, and ricotta cheese. Serve with a big green salad.

Ingredients

  • 8 cannellonis noodles
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il , divided
  • 5 shallots , chopped
  • 5 cloves garlic , minced
  • 1 cup dry sherry
  • 2 cups heavy whipping cream
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 onion , chopped
  • 1 small eggplant , diced
  • 1 zucchini , chopped
  • 1 cup fresh sliced mushrooms
  • 2 roasteds red bell peppers , diced
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 0.75 cups ricotta cheese
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 teaspoon dried basil

Instructions

  1. 1

    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.

  2. 2

    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Cook cannelloni in boiling water until partially cooked, 5 to 7 minutes. (They will finish cooking when baked.) Drain and set aside.

  3. 3

    He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Cook and stir 1/3 of the shallots and 1/2 of the garlic in hot oil for 30 seconds. Pour in sherry, increase heat to high, and reduce liquid by half. Stir in cream and reduce until about 1 1/2 cups liquid remains. Remove from heat and season with salt and pepper. Set cream sauce aside.

  4. 4

    Heat rem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Cook and stir onion, eggplant, zucchini, mushrooms, remaining shallots, and remaining garlic in hot oil until vegetables are tender. Transfer to a large bowl. Add roasted red peppers, Parmesan, ricotta, oregano, and basil; mix well. Season with salt and pepper. Set filling aside.

  5. 5

    Stuff vegetable-cheese filling into cannelloni and place in the prepared baking dish. Cover with cream sauce.

  6. 6

    Bake in the preheated oven until bubbly and heated through, about 25 minutes.
